CREATORS

Traveling TechnoTeddy Bears was created by two of Brigantine Elementary School's special area teachers, Teri Gragg (Art) and Maureen Guenther (Computers).

The Art teacher, Teri Gragg collaborated efforts with the Computer teacher, Maureen Guenther to facilitate a historic art lesson heavily based in technology. Additionally, the teachers enlisted others on the staff to incorporate the theme of Teddy Bears and their creation into their classroom curriculums. The overall project took on a life of its' own as it traveled around their school and eventually, the country.

Mrs. Gragg and Ms. Guenther are award winning BEST PRACTICE recipients. Their "Multicultural Art Digital PowerPoint Portfolios for Young Children" won the BEST PRACTICE of New Jersey for the Visual and Performing Arts 1999-2000. Additionally, they won the ETTC Technology Lesson Plan contest for their division with their Multicultural Art PowerPoint Portfolios.
